The Role of Probability and Expected Value

At its core, the plinko game is a probability puzzle. Each bin represents a potential outcome with a corresponding probability and prize value. Understanding the concept of expected value can help players make informed decisions about how to approach the game. Expected value is calculated by multiplying the probability of each outcome by its corresponding prize value, then summing the results. A higher expected value indicates a more favorable game, while a lower expected value suggests the odds are stacked against the player. While the actual payout structure of a plinko game is often designed to favor the house, recognizing the underlying probabilities can empower players to make strategic choices.

Calculating Your Potential Return

Let's consider a simplified example. Suppose a plinko board has five bins with the following prize values and probabilities: 5x (10% probability), 10x (20% probability), 25x (30% probability), 50x (30% probability), and 100x (10% probability). The expected value can be calculated as follows: (0.10 5) + (0.20 10) + (0.30 25) + (0.30 50) + (0.10 100) = 0.5 + 2 + 7.5 + 15 + 10 = 35. This means that, on average, a player can expect to win 35 times their initial bet. However, it’s important to remember that this is just an average; individual results will vary significantly. The concept is crucial for understanding the long-term implications of playing the game.

  1. Identify the prize values: Determine the payout multiplier for each bin.
  2. Estimate the probabilities: Observe the game to get a sense of the likelihood of landing in each bin.
  3. Multiply prize by probability: Calculate the expected value for each bin by multiplying its prize value by its probability.
  4. Sum the results: Add up the expected values for all the bins to get the overall expected value of the game.
  5. Analyze the result: If the expected value is positive, the game is theoretically favorable; if it’s negative, the odds are against you.

Understanding expected value isn't about guaranteeing a win on every drop, but rather about making informed decisions and managing risk.
